OBSERVED RESULT
solver says game is "no longer winnable"; I make a move and the it again says
the game is winnable. doesn't make sense.
EXPECTED RESULT
A game can't change from unwinnable to winnable as a result of a valid move.
The solver was wrong in at least one of the occasions - either the game did not
become winnable again, or it was not unwinnable when the solver said so, or
both (!), who knows.
